All of these expenses need to be accounted for in order to keep these sites up and running well. If you'd like a full breakdown of what Nexus Mods needs money for, we've dedicated an entire page of the site to an infographic that puts it all in to easy to read data points. You can see that page here. In this age of Adblockers, we believe that the users who financially support the site should be rewarded for their help. Whether by directly donating towards the site by buying Premium Memberships or simply by choosing to not use an Adblocker while browsing the site, these users are the ones who help to keep the site up and fully operational.
Without them, Nexus Mods would simply cease to exist. We believe the help they provide, consciously or unconsciously, should be incentivised and rewarded. On the flip side, we do not want to punish users who want to use Adblockers but do not financially contribute to the running of the site.
There are myriad different reasons why users choose to use Adblockers, and a lot of them are perfectly valid. Toggle navigation. Nexusmods Manual Download How. Installing Vortex Register an account on the Nexus website. Download Vortex Nexus Mod Manager. Install and then run Vortex. Click on Dashboard. Select Scan for missing games. Click on Settings. Select the Mods tab.
Set where you want mods to be installed. Installing Mods Now it's time to select and install some mods. Search for mods on the Nexus website.
Carefully read through the description of each mod. Choose the Files tab. Select 'Mod Manager Download' on the correct file s you need for the mod.
